Feeling tired after a long day is normal. However, when exhaustion persists for weeks or months and interferes with daily life, it becomes a medical concern. Understanding chronic fatigue causes is essential because persistent tiredness is often a symptom of underlying health conditions rather than a problem on its own.

In India, long working hours, nutritional deficiencies and rising chronic disease rates have made chronic fatigue increasingly common among adults.

What Is Chronic Fatigue?

Chronic fatigue is defined as:

  • persistent tiredness lasting more than six months

  • fatigue not relieved by rest or sleep

  • reduced physical and mental stamina

It differs from ordinary tiredness in severity and duration.

Why Chronic Fatigue Should Not Be Ignored

Fatigue is the body’s warning signal.

According to WHO, prolonged fatigue is linked to:

  • metabolic disorders

  • mental health conditions

  • immune dysfunction

Ignoring fatigue delays diagnosis and treatment.

Nutritional Deficiencies as a Major Cause

Iron Deficiency and Anemia

Iron deficiency reduces hemoglobin levels.

This leads to:

  • constant tiredness

  • breathlessness

  • weakness

NFHS-5 reports anemia affects a large proportion of Indian adults, especially women.

Vitamin B12 Deficiency

Vitamin B12 is essential for nerve and blood health.

Deficiency causes:

  • fatigue

  • numbness

  • poor concentration

Vegetarian diets without supplementation increase risk.

Vitamin D Deficiency

Low vitamin D is linked to:

  • muscle weakness

  • low energy

  • mood changes

ICMR data shows widespread vitamin D deficiency in urban India.

Hormonal Imbalances and Fatigue

Thyroid Disorders

Both hypothyroidism and hyperthyroidism cause fatigue.

Hypothyroidism commonly results in:

  • weight gain

  • sluggishness

  • cold intolerance

Thyroid screening is essential in unexplained fatigue.

Blood Sugar Imbalance

Diabetes and prediabetes cause:

  • energy crashes

  • excessive tiredness

  • poor recovery

Fluctuating glucose levels drain physical stamina.

Chronic Stress and Mental Health

Long-term stress exhausts the nervous system.

It leads to:

  • emotional fatigue

  • sleep disturbances

  • burnout

Lancet studies highlight stress as a key driver of chronic fatigue in working populations.

Sleep Disorders and Poor Sleep Quality

Fatigue persists when sleep is:

  • insufficient

  • irregular

  • disturbed

Conditions such as sleep apnea and insomnia are common but underdiagnosed.

Chronic Infections and Inflammatory Conditions

Some infections cause prolonged fatigue even after acute illness.

Examples include:

  • tuberculosis

  • viral infections

  • autoimmune disorders

ICMR notes fatigue as a common symptom in chronic inflammatory diseases.

Sedentary Lifestyle and Physical Deconditioning

Lack of physical activity reduces:

  • muscle efficiency

  • oxygen utilisation

  • metabolic health

Ironically, inactivity worsens fatigue rather than relieving it.

Medication-Related Fatigue

Certain medications cause fatigue as a side effect, including:

  • antihypertensives

  • antidepressants

  • allergy medications

Medication review is often necessary.

Chronic Fatigue Syndrome (CFS)

Chronic Fatigue Syndrome is a complex condition characterised by:

  • severe fatigue

  • post-exertional exhaustion

  • cognitive difficulties

Diagnosis requires exclusion of other causes.

Warning Signs That Require Medical Attention

Seek evaluation if fatigue is accompanied by:

  • unexplained weight loss

  • fever

  • breathlessness

  • chest discomfort

  • persistent pain

These may indicate serious illness.

How Chronic Fatigue Is Diagnosed

Evaluation may include:

  • blood tests

  • thyroid function tests

  • vitamin level assessment

  • blood sugar testing

  • sleep evaluation

Diagnosis focuses on identifying reversible causes.

Vitamin D Deficiency Symptoms: Signs Your Body May Be Lacking Vitamin D

Vitamin D is an essential nutrient that plays a vital role in maintaining strong bones, supporting the immune system and regulating several important functions in the body. Despite its importance, vitamin D deficiency is one of the most common nutritional deficiencies worldwide.

In India, vitamin D deficiency has become increasingly prevalent due to lifestyle factors such as limited sunlight exposure, indoor working environments and dietary habits. According to the Indian Council of Medical Research (ICMR), a significant percentage of the population may have insufficient vitamin D levels.

Recognizing the symptoms of vitamin D deficiency early is important because prolonged deficiency can lead to serious health complications affecting bones, muscles and overall wellbeing.

What Is Vitamin D and Why Is It Important?

Vitamin D is often called the “sunshine vitamin” because the body produces it when the skin is exposed to sunlight. It plays a key role in calcium absorption, which is essential for maintaining healthy bones and teeth.

In addition to bone health, vitamin D supports several important functions including:

immune system regulation
muscle function
inflammation control
hormonal balance

Low levels of vitamin D can disrupt these functions and contribute to various health problems.

Common Symptoms of Vitamin D Deficiency

Vitamin D deficiency can manifest through several symptoms, many of which are often overlooked or mistaken for other health issues.

Persistent Fatigue

Constant tiredness or low energy levels may be one of the earliest signs of vitamin D deficiency. Even after adequate rest, individuals with low vitamin D levels may continue to feel exhausted.

Vitamin D plays a role in cellular energy production, and insufficient levels may contribute to chronic fatigue.

Bone and Back Pain

One of the most well-known effects of vitamin D deficiency is bone discomfort. Vitamin D helps the body absorb calcium, which is essential for maintaining bone strength.

Low vitamin D levels may cause:

bone pain
lower back pain
increased risk of fractures

Persistent bone discomfort should be evaluated by a healthcare professional.

Muscle Weakness

Vitamin D is important for muscle health and function. Deficiency can lead to muscle weakness, cramps or general muscle fatigue.

Older adults with vitamin D deficiency may also experience reduced mobility and increased risk of falls.

Frequent Illness or Infections

Vitamin D plays a key role in supporting the immune system. Individuals with low vitamin D levels may experience frequent colds, infections or slower recovery from illness.

Research suggests that adequate vitamin D levels help strengthen immune defenses against respiratory infections.

Mood Changes and Depression

Vitamin D may influence brain function and mood regulation. Some studies have found a connection between low vitamin D levels and mood disorders such as depression or anxiety.

People experiencing persistent mood changes should consider evaluating vitamin levels as part of a broader health assessment.

Hair Loss

Severe vitamin D deficiency may contribute to hair thinning or hair loss. While hair loss can have multiple causes, nutritional deficiencies including vitamin D deficiency may play a role.

Slow Wound Healing

Vitamin D contributes to the body’s inflammatory response and tissue repair processes. Individuals with deficiency may notice slower wound healing or delayed recovery from injuries.

Who Is at Risk of Vitamin D Deficiency?

Several factors can increase the risk of vitamin D deficiency.

Limited Sun Exposure

People who spend most of their time indoors or use strong sun protection regularly may not receive enough sunlight to produce sufficient vitamin D.

Urban lifestyles and indoor work environments contribute to this problem.

Older Adults

As people age, the skin becomes less efficient at producing vitamin D from sunlight. Older adults may therefore require additional dietary intake or supplements.

Individuals with Darker Skin

Melanin reduces the skin’s ability to produce vitamin D from sunlight. Individuals with darker skin tones may require longer sun exposure to produce adequate levels.

Poor Dietary Intake

Few foods naturally contain vitamin D. Diets lacking fortified foods, dairy products or fatty fish may contribute to deficiency.

Medical Conditions

Certain medical conditions such as kidney disease, liver disease or digestive disorders can affect vitamin D absorption and metabolism.

How Is Vitamin D Deficiency Diagnosed?

Vitamin D deficiency is diagnosed through a simple blood test that measures the level of 25-hydroxyvitamin D in the bloodstream.

Doctors may recommend testing for individuals who experience symptoms of deficiency or belong to high-risk groups.

Early diagnosis allows healthcare providers to recommend appropriate treatment and lifestyle adjustments.

How to Improve Vitamin D Levels

Sunlight Exposure

Regular sunlight exposure is one of the most effective ways to increase vitamin D levels. Experts generally recommend 10 to 30 minutes of sunlight exposure several times per week, depending on skin type and location.

Dietary Sources of Vitamin D

Although limited, certain foods contain vitamin D, including:

fatty fish such as salmon and mackerel
egg yolks
fortified milk and cereals
mushrooms

Including these foods in the diet can help maintain healthy vitamin D levels.

Vitamin D Supplements

In cases of significant deficiency, doctors may recommend vitamin D supplements. The dosage depends on the individual’s vitamin levels, age and health status.

It is important to take supplements under medical supervision to avoid excessive intake.
